The final at Extreme Masters has ended, and we do now have a winner of the event. fnatic managed to beat SK Gaming in the final, fighting for 25.000 $.
The Grand Final at Extreme Masters featured two Swedish teams, fnatic and SK Gaming. Both teams has shown amazing play throughout the entire tournament. They had different ways to the final, lets have a look at them.
fnatic's way to the final:
vs.Turmoil 16-14
vs.MYM 19-11
vs.eSTRO 16-14
vs.eMazing Gaming 16-7
vs.roccat 16-8
SK Gaming's way to the final:
vs.Gravitas Gaming 18-12
vs.PGSPokerStrategy 15-15
vs.mibr 14-16
vs.MYM 16-14
vs.eMazing Gaming 16-11
vs.mibr 16-4
vs.roccat 21-19
fnatic managed to beat SK on 1 map. The map, de_train had a hectic start. Just as the gunround ended in favor of SK Gaming, the network died at Extreme Masters, resulting in that the match had to be restarted from 0-0. Why may you ask? Well, rules says that the match must be restarted if one or more players crash or disconnects within the first three rounds. Due to that, the match started from 0-0. fnatic was able to win the T side on de_train 10-5. That's quite many T rounds, on a map as de_train, where the CT's normally gather mosts rounds.
Second half on de_train started with fnatic winning the gunround very convincing. From that point, fnatic took another six rounds in a row and closed the match very easy.

de_train- fnatic 16:5 SK
fnatic are the Extreme Masters LA Champions and will walk away with 25.000 $ and a spot at the Extreme Masters II finals.
Final Standings
1.fnatic - $25,000
2.SK Gaming - $10,000
3.roccat - $5,000
4.mibr - $3,000
5.eSTRO - $2,000
6.eMazing Gaming
7-8.MYM
7-8.PGSPokerStrategy
9-12.GamersUnited
9-12.Gravitas Gaming
9-12.Turmoil
9-12.United5
Both mibrand eSTROare qualified for the Extreme Masters II finals, due to them being the top two non-European teams.
